We are thankful to have partnered with Action Cambodia to distribute theological books to pastors across Cambodia.

Cambodia is a country of remarkable resilience. The Khmer Rouge regime, which held power from 1975 to 1979, brought catastrophic destruction to the nation — and the church was nearly wiped out entirely. Churches were destroyed, Bibles burned, and an entire generation of religious leaders was killed. That the church exists today, and is growing, is a testament to God’s grace and the tenacity of Cambodian believers.

Yet many pastors, especially in rural areas, serve faithfully with very limited financial resources and little to no formal theological training. They love their congregations and preach week after week, but without access to solid resources, they are largely left to figure it out on their own. Purchasing theological books is often simply out of reach — and Christian resources in the Khmer language remain relatively rare, making the gap even wider.

For a pastor with no formal training, a book in his own language is not just a resource — it is a lifeline. It is the closest thing to sitting in a classroom, learning from men who have spent their lives studying and applying God’s Word.

That is why we are so encouraged by this partnership. Through Action Cambodia, we were able to distribute an 18-book bundle — all in Khmer — to 300 pastors across the country, putting 5,400 books into the hands of Cambodian church leaders. These sets include works by John Piper, Kevin DeYoung, Greg Gilbert, J.C. Ryle, A.W. Pink, Ajith Fernando, and Wayne Grudem. Resources that have shaped pastors around the world are now in the hands of Cambodian church leaders in their own language.
